Postby Macca19 » Mon Apr 16, 2007 11:10 pm

Definately 96. Maybe 98.

In 96, Centrals had beaten us 4 times that year. We just couldnt beat them. We were 5 goals up at 3/4 time in the last minor round clash and they got up. THey pantsed us in the 2nd semi. We scraped through to the big one with some Hodges miracle work. No Darryl Poole - a player who was dominating at the time. We had to play Darren Mead who probably would have been dropped for the big one he was so badly out of form. Centrals had Jimmy Wynd, Craig Potter and Peter Green back in the side who missed the 95 Grand Final. But we got up. I dont think anybody tipped us to win. It was meant to be Centrals year. One of our best ever victories.

Sturt dominated in 98. We beat them during the year though, but we only just made the finals. But our finals form was electric. We absolutely thrashed Centrals, Norwood and West to make the big one. Sturt were definately sentimental favourites. Nobody wanted Port to win. Everybody wanted Sturt to win because they had finished last so much. Huge build up to the game. Carmen called us thugs. Williams called Carmen a moron. Sturt were 4 goals up and looked pretty comfortable but we came back again and won. Not as big as 94 or 96 though.
